  • Ethical Financial Planning

    Explore the intersection of financial planning, professional responsibility and ethical conduct in this video with presenter Steve Bridge of Money Coaches Canada.

    The course helps equip financial advisors and planners to provide financial guidance, build strong client relationships and make a positive impact through financial planning while upholding FP Canada’s standards of professional responsibility. After taking the course, financial professionals will know:

    • the importance of integrating FP Canada’s standards of professional responsibility into financial planning in ways that serve clients’ interests (26%)
    • how to conduct meaningful conversations with clients to establish goals, and how such discussions reflect the standards of professional responsibility (20%)
    • ways to provide clarity to clients about net worth and cash flow, and how doing so reflects the standards of professional responsibility (20%)
    • how professional responsibility relates to retirement planning, such as when to begin CPP (17%)
    • how professional responsibility relates to investment planning, such as discussing fees with clients (17%)

    Steve Bridge is an advice-only C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ER® professional with Money Coaches Canada in Vancouver. He specializes in retirement and pension planning, financial planning, budgeting and cash flow planning, and financial wellness. In addition to acting as an expert source for multiple media outlets, he regularly speaks on a range of financial topics, including financial literacy.

  • Is Your Firm SRO-Ready?

    Learn how the merger of the Investment Industry Regulatory Organization of Canada and the Mutual Fund Dealers Association of Canada into the Canadian Investment Regulatory Organization presents a significant opportunity for firms to create client-centric journeys and tailor products for omnichannel distribution, resulting in cost savings and operational efficiencies. This panel explores how Canadian wealth leaders are looking at the opportunities and threats of convergence, consolidation and lifetime account relationships, and what it implies for operations, sales and channel experience.
